Location: 3-2-2 Kinjofuto, Minato-ku, Nagoya 455-0848
From Nagoya Station, take the Aonami Line and get off at Kinjofuto Station, about a 2-minute walk
Nagoya Municipal Kinjo Pier Parking Lot
Opening hours: 10:00~17:30 Closed every Tuesday
Admission fee: $6.25 (adults), $3 (elementary, junior high and high school students), $1.25 (infants 3 years old and older), $3 for Shinkansen simulator, $0.6 for conventional line simulator, Kiyoken Shumai bento $6
Trains: Many Tokaido Shinkansen trains, many linear motor cars
